Spring Migratory Bird Walk
Saturday, May 16
8:00 am
Welcome Station
Join Members of the Chattanooga Chapter of the Tennessee Ornithological Society on our Spring Migratory Bird Walk. Birders at McCoy have recorded 132 species at McCoy, and 93 of these were spotted in the month of May! This is an excellent time to see our year round feathered friends as well as those just passing through. All ages are welcome. Bring your binoculars if you have them and meet at the Welcome Station at the edge of the Horse Ring Parking Lot.
Memorial Day Picnic
Monday, May 25
11:00 – 3:00 pm
McCoy Farm & Gardens Grounds
Join us for the 10th annual McCoy Farm & Gardens Memorial Day Picnic on Memorial Day.
A ceremony honoring our military begins at 11:30 am. Following will be lots of great music, food, and fun.
The House will be open for tours and don’t miss the antique and vintage china silent auction there as well. Outside, there will be arts and crafts, plants, sweet treats, and informational booths.
Take a ride in a tractor-pulled hay wagon and stop by the Blacksmith Shop to learn about this important activity on an early 20th century farm.
Food choices include hotdogs and hamburgers cooked by the Signal Mountain Lions Club, BBQ from Blue Sky, funnel cakes, and cotton candy. No admission charge. Hope to see you there!
